How How to Disable Proxy Actually Works
A proxy acts as a bridge between your device and the internet, forwarding requests through an intermediary server. To disable a proxy means removing this layer—restoring direct internet connectivity or enforcing system-wide settings that override proxy-related configurations.
Technically, disabling a proxy may involve clearing saved proxy settings in browser configurations, adjusting system proxy options, or using built-in network tools on Windows, macOS, or mobile devices. It’s a straightforward process that empowers users to regain control over how their data routes through networks—without requiring technical expertise.
